Caramelized Salmon Recipe Pinch of Yum

Combine the sugar, salt, and black pepper in a shallow bowl. Dip each filet into the bowl and coat the entire surface of the salmon with the sugar/salt mixture. Heat a little bit of olive oil in a large nonstick skillet over medium heat. When the oil is hot, add the salmon, skin side down in the pan, and saute for about 5 minutes.


Caramelized Salmon The Food Charlatan

Combine dark brown sugar and oil in a large pan. Heat and stir over medium high heat until the sugar melts and becomes a dark brown color. Next, add the salmon. Sear until brown on both sides (~30 seconds per side). Add the ginger, shallots, and garlic, and cook for 30 seconds. Lower the heat to low.
